Pavement surface not good

Reported via desktop in the Pavements/footpaths category by Diss town councillor welch at 15:06, Fri 12 July 2024

Sent to Norfolk County Council less than a minute later. FixMyStreet ref: 6222873.

The surface of the pavement between Denmark street and Croft lane is not very good for people in wheel chairs or thin shoes the stone surface needs to be relaid it forces wheel chair users to go into a busy road. It would cause white finger if you travel up and down it a lot. You will find a lot of wheelchair uses do as ir is there main way into town. Do not disregard this until you have been out and looked at it.
